ΚΑΙ Λειτουργία στο Excel - Εάν και δηλώσεις

Λήψη παραδείγματος βιβλίου εργασίας

Κάντε λήψη του παραδείγματος βιβλίου εργασίας

Αυτό το σεμινάριο δείχνει πώς να χρησιμοποιήσετε το Excel ΚΑΙ ΛΕΙΤΟΥΡΓΙΑ στο Excel για να ελέγξετε αν όλα τα κριτήρια είναι όλα αληθή.

ΚΑΙ Επισκόπηση λειτουργιών

Η συνάρτηση AND ελέγχει εάν πληρούνται όλες οι προϋποθέσεις. Επιστρέφει TRUE ή FALSE.

Για να χρησιμοποιήσετε τη συνάρτηση φύλλου εργασίας AND Excel, επιλέξτε ένα κελί και πληκτρολογήστε:

(Παρατηρήστε πώς εμφανίζονται οι εισαγωγές τύπου)

AND Σύνταξη και είσοδοι:

1 = AND (λογικός1, λογικός2)

λογικό1 - Λογικές εκφράσεις. Παράδειγμα: A1> 4.

AND είναι μία από τις λογικές συναρτήσεις του Excel. Αξιολογεί πολλές εκφράσεις και επιστρέφει TRUE εάν όλες οι συνθήκες είναι αληθινές. ΚΑΙ μπορεί να αξιολογήσει έως και 255 εκφράσεις.

Πώς να χρησιμοποιήσετε τη συνάρτηση AND

Χρησιμοποιήστε τη συνάρτηση Excel ΚΑΙ έτσι:

1 = AND (1 = 1, 2 = 2)

Δεδομένου ότι και οι δύο αυτές εκφράσεις είναι αληθινές, ΚΑΙ θα επιστρέψουν TRUE.

Ωστόσο, εάν χρησιμοποιήσατε τα ακόλουθα:

1 = ΚΑΙ (1 = 1, 2 = 1)

Σε αυτή την περίπτωση ΚΑΙ θα επέστρεφε ΛΑΘΟΣ. Αν και η πρώτη έκφραση είναι αληθινή, η δεύτερη όχι.

Σημειώστε ότι μόνο οι αριθμητικές τιμές υπολογίζονται ως TRUE, εκτός από το μηδέν, το οποίο υπολογίζεται ως FALSE. Αυτός ο τύπος θα επιστρέψει αληθινός:

1 = ΚΑΙ (1, 2, 3)

Αλλά αυτό θα επέστρεφε ΛΑΘΟΣ:

1 = ΚΑΙ (1-1, 2)

Αυτό συμβαίνει επειδή το 1-1 αξιολογείται στο 0, το οποίο ΚΑΙ ερμηνεύει ως ΛΑΘΟΣ.

Σύγκριση τιμών κειμένου

Οι συγκρίσεις κειμένου με τη συνάρτηση AND δεν έχουν διάκριση πεζών-κεφαλαίων. Ο παρακάτω τύπος επιστρέφει TRUE:

1 = AND ("Αυτοματοποίηση" = "αυτοματοποίηση", "Excel" = "excel")

Επίσης, το AND δεν υποστηρίζει μπαλαντέρ. Αυτός ο τύπος επιστρέφει FALSE:

1 = AND ("Auto*" = "αυτοματοποίηση", "Ex*" = "excel")

Αυτό συμβαίνει επειδή το AND συγκρίνει κυριολεκτικά το "Auto*" με το "Automate", τα οποία δεν ταιριάζουν.

Σε αντίθεση με τους αριθμούς, οι συμβολοσειρές κειμένου (όταν δεν αποτελούν μέρος σύγκρισης) δεν υπολογίζονται ως ΑΛΗΘΙΝΕΣ - θα επιστρέψουν #ΤΙΜΗ! λάθος.

Σύγκριση αριθμών

Έχετε στη διάθεσή σας το συνηθισμένο φάσμα τελεστών σύγκρισης του Excel όταν συγκρίνετε αριθμούς με AND. Αυτά είναι:

Εύρεση τιμών μέσα σε ένα δεδομένο εύρος

Μια εύχρηστη χρήση του AND είναι ο εντοπισμός τιμών που εμπίπτουν σε ένα συγκεκριμένο εύρος. Δείτε το ακόλουθο παράδειγμα:

1 = AND (D3> = 300, D3 <= 600)

Εδώ έχουμε μια σειρά παραγγελιών, αλλά πρέπει να παρακολουθήσουμε όλες τις παραγγελίες μεταξύ $ 300 και $ 600, ίσως ως μέρος της πρωτοβουλίας εξυπηρέτησης πελατών. Στη συνάρτηση AND, ορίσαμε δύο εκφράσεις: D3> = 300 και D3 <= 600.

Χρήση AND με άλλους λογικούς χειριστές

Μπορείτε να συνδυάσετε ΚΑΙ με οποιονδήποτε άλλο λογικό τελεστή του Excel, όπως OR <>, NOT <> και XOR <>.

Ακολουθεί ένα παράδειγμα του τρόπου με τον οποίο μπορείτε να συνδυάσετε ΚΑΙ με OR. Εάν έχουμε μια λίστα με ταινίες και θέλουμε να προσδιορίσουμε τις ταινίες που κυκλοφόρησαν μετά το 1985 και οι οποίες σκηνοθετήθηκαν είτε από τον Steven Spielberg είτε από τον Tim Burton, θα μπορούσαμε να χρησιμοποιήσουμε αυτόν τον τύπο:

1 = AND (C3> 1985, OR (D3 = "Steven Spielberg", D3 = "Tim Burton"))

Σημειώστε ότι κάθε φορά που συνδυάζετε λογικούς τελεστές, το Excel θα τους αξιολογεί από μέσα προς τα έξω. Εδώ λοιπόν, θα αξιολογήσει πρώτα τη δήλωση OR και θα χρησιμοποιήσει την τιμή TRUE ή FALSE που επιστρέφει κατά την αξιολόγηση της συνάρτησης AND.

Χρήση AND με IF

Το AND χρησιμοποιείται συχνότερα ως μέρος μιας λογικής δοκιμής σε μια δήλωση IF.

Χρησιμοποιήστε το ως εξής:

1 = ΑΝ (ΚΑΙ (C4 = "CA", D4> 300), "Ναι", "Όχι")

Αυτή τη φορά θέλουμε να δώσουμε συνέχεια σε όλες τις παραγγελίες από την Καλιφόρνια με αξία $ 300 ή μεγαλύτερη - οπότε αυτό έχουμε βάλει στη συνάρτηση AND.

Μετά το AND, παρέχουμε στο IF δύο τιμές επιστροφής. Το πρώτο για όταν η συνάρτηση AND μας επιστρέφει TRUE (σε αυτήν την περίπτωση, επιστρέφουμε "Ναι") και η δεύτερη για όταν επιστρέφει FALSE (επιστρέφουμε "Όχι").

Διαβάστε περισσότερα στην κύρια σελίδα της συνάρτησης Excel IF <>.

ΚΑΙ στα Υπολογιστικά φύλλα Google

Η συνάρτηση AND λειτουργεί ακριβώς το ίδιο στα Φύλλα Google όπως στο Excel:

επιπρόσθετες σημειώσεις

Χρησιμοποιήστε τη συνάρτηση AND για να δοκιμάσετε ταυτόχρονα πολλαπλές συνθήκες. Κάθε συνθήκη πρέπει να είναι μια λογική έκφραση (π.χ .: a1> 5), μια αναφορά σε ένα κελί που περιέχει TRUE ή FALSE ή έναν πίνακα που περιέχει όλες τις λογικές τιμές. Αν όλα οι συνθήκες είναι TRUE, ο τύπος επιστρέφει TRUE, αλλιώς επιστρέφει FALSE.

AND είναι μια λογική συνάρτηση και χρησιμοποιείται γενικά σε συνδυασμό με μια άλλη λογική συνάρτηση, ΑΝ:
Η συνάρτηση IF κάνει ένα πράγμα εάν μια συνθήκη είναι ΑΛΗΘΕΙΑ και κάνει ένα άλλο εάν μια συνθήκη είναι ΛΑΘΟΣ. Συχνά όταν χρησιμοποιείτε τη συνάρτηση AND θα την «φωλιάζετε» μέσα σε έναν τύπο IF.

Μπορεί επίσης να θέλετε να χρησιμοποιήσετε αυτές τις άλλες λογικές συναρτήσεις:
Η συνάρτηση OR ελέγχει εάν ένα ή περισσότερα πληρούνται οι προϋποθέσεις.
Η λειτουργία XOR δοκιμάζει εάν ένα και μόνο ένα πληρούται η προϋπόθεση.

ΚΑΙ Παραδείγματα στο VBA


Μπορείτε επίσης να χρησιμοποιήσετε τη συνάρτηση AND στο VBA. Τύπος:
Εφαρμογή. Λειτουργία φύλλου εργασίας. Και (λογικό1, λογικό2)
Για τα ορίσματα συνάρτησης, μπορείτε είτε να τα εισαγάγετε απευθείας στη συνάρτηση είτε να ορίσετε μεταβλητές που θα χρησιμοποιηθούν.

Επιστρέψτε στη λίστα όλων των λειτουργιών στο Excel

wave wave wave wave wave